#732b9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#732b9c is composed of 45.1% red, 16.9%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.3%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 278.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 39%. #732b9c color hex could be obtained by blending #e656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#732b9c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#732b9c has RGB values of R:115, G:43,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 7547804.

Shades and Tints of #732b9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f8f2f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#732b9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646166 is the less saturated color, while #7d05c2 is the most saturated one.
